When To Replace Windows
Replacing your old windows with new energy-efficient ones can significantly improve your home's comfort, appearance, insulation, noise reduction, and value. Signs it's time to invest in new windows include:
- Outdated and inefficient window styles that take away from your house's curb appeal.
- Drafts and cold air leaking in from old, loose-fitting windows.
- High energy bills and a chilly house from poor insulation around windows.
- Condensation issues, fogging between window panes, or rotting window frames that allow moisture intrusion into the home.
- Windows that are hard to close, open, and lock properly due to wear and age.
How To Choose a Window Company
Choosing a window installer with appropriate qualifications helps ensure a smooth installation. We explain the most important qualities to consider when choosing a qualified company below.
Experience
Find an established local window company with a proven track record of success installing all types of windows. Seasoned providers are more likely to have an in-depth knowledge of Castle Pines' climate and local homeowner requirements. To confirm a company deliver quality work, request references from recent customers.
Certifications
Choose an installer that’s certified like major window manufacturers, and that has Fenestration and Glazing Industry Alliance (formerly AAMA) certification. Suitable credentials indicate they've received proper training in installation best practices. Make sure installers are staff rather than subcontractors, and confirm that the technicians assigned to your job have certification.
Reputation
Read through online feedback from past clients, check the Better Business Bureau (BBB), and request local references. Review customer feedback to make sure that the company consistently provides quality work and good customer service. Avoid contractors that have complaints of shoddy work or unfinished jobs.
Process
A reputable provider will give you a comprehensive project plan, reasonable timeline, clear expectations, and an overview of all material and installation options. Avoid providers that offer unclear quotes or timelines. Ask for continual contact throughout the process, so you aren't caught off guard later on.
Warranties
Look for window companies that back their installations with guarantees, and that offer warranties on materials and labor. This indicates faith in their work. Also seek out unlimited lifetime warranties that can transfer to new homeowners.
